In 2021-2022, construction trades students earned 368 degrees and certificates from an Arizona school, making the subject the 7th in the state.

Our 2023 rankings named Carrington College, Phoenix North the most popular online school in Arizona for construction trades students working on their associate degree. Located in the large city of Phoenix, Carrington College, Phoenix is a private for-profit college with a small student population.
